Treatment Center Of Augusta

Treatment Center Of Augusta is a methadone clinic in Evans, GA. It is situated in Columbia County at 4158 Washington Road, Suite 4, 30809 zip. Treatment Center Of Augusta provides regular outpatient treatment, outpatient treatment and outpatient methadone/buprenorphine or naltrexone treatment. Treatment Center Of Augusta provides methadone maintenance. Other than methadone treatment, Treatment Center Of Augusta offers family counseling, group counseling and substance use education. Treatment Center Of Augusta provides medication assisted services to women and men.

  • What is the difference between suboxone and methadone treatment in Evans?

    Treatment at a suboxone clinic in Evans is often similar to the treatment received at a methadone clinic. Both of the medication assisted treatment options work by reducing narcotic and opioid cravings for those who are addicted. A big difference between suboxone and methadone is that suboxone can be prescribed by doctors, while methadone treatment needs to be received at a clinic.

  • What medication assisted treatment options are available in Evans?

    There are a total of 3 medication assisted therapies that can be received in Evans: methadone, buprenorphine (Suboxone) and Naltrexone. All three are approved by the FDA for drug addiction treatment. Methadone is the one that is most commonly used in addiction clinics.
